Hi everyone,



I’m having a frustrating issue with OpenBOR on my R365 handheld system. Initially, I had trouble with the “Bruce Lee: Revenge of the Dragon” game, where the buttons weren’t responding properly. I deleted the game, re-added it, and later added “Masters of the Universe.” After deleting both games, I noticed that they still show up in the OpenBOR BIOS screen despite being removed from the flash drive.



Now, whenever I try to load any OpenBOR game, I get stuck on the OpenBOR splash screen with options like “Start Game,” “BGM Player,” and “View Logs.” I’ve tried the following steps:

1. Deleted all XML files and metadata files on the flash drive.

2. Cleared the OpenBOR folder and reloaded games one by one.

3. Attempted to reset settings on the device (both advanced and retroarch-related).



None of these actions have resolved the issue. It seems like remnants of the deleted games are stuck somewhere in the system, but I can’t locate any files referencing them, either on the flash drive or in the OpenBOR folder.



If anyone knows how to completely clear the metadata or reset OpenBOR settings to default without wiping the entire R365, or an easier way to fix this I’d greatly appreciate your help. I’m hesitant to reformat the device since I don’t want to risk losing other working configurations.

Welcome to the community @dondada. Unfortunately, I don't have a clue about your question. I'd never heard of an R365 until today, and information on it is pretty sparse. So I'm led to guess the OpenBOR running on it is just one of the innumerable unofficial ports floating around that we don't condone and can't support.

I can tell you the official OpenBOR Windows/Android cannot read or write outside the host folder, so it's simply not possible for there to be hidden settings if you fully purged the OpenBOR folder. Again though, that's the official version. Who knows what the ports do - that's a lot of moving parts I don't know anything about.
